Today, I am going to help you get started using Arduino by walking you through downloading and installing Arduino IDE, writing an Arduino Sketch to blink an LED, and implementing the sketch by uploading it an Arduino board.

An IDE consists of all the necessary tools for software development. To use your Arduino board you will need to download the Arduino IDE and use it to edit your source code and then upload your code to the board.

The circuit we are building is really simple. I am using a breadboard to make the circuit; feel free to solder the components together or to make a shield out of a protoboard for your Arduino.

I like to make Fritzing schematics of my circuits before building them Figure 1: Fritzing Schematic. Fritzing is an open-source schematic capture and PCB routing software.

The resistor is there to limit current through the LED and should be sized accordingly depending on your LED to prevent burning it out. The source code files for Arduino are called sketches. The sketch is divided into two program parts: a setup and b loop. I like to add a header to all my source code, giving the code a title, date, description, and version if necessary Figure 5: Source Code Header.
